A Florida Golf Cart Bill of Sale form is a legal document that facilitates the transfer of ownership for golf carts in the state of Florida. This form outlines essential details such as the buyer and seller's information, the cart's description, and the sale price. Understanding this document is crucial for ensuring a smooth transaction and compliance with local regulations.

Failing to include the date of the sale. This information is important for record-keeping.
Not providing the full names of both the buyer and the seller. It is essential to include the complete legal names to avoid any confusion.
Omitting the address of both parties. The form should clearly state where each party resides.
Not describing the golf cart accurately. Details such as the make, model, year, and Vehicle Identification Number (VIN) should be included.
Forgetting to include the purchase price. This should be clearly stated to ensure both parties agree on the transaction amount.
Neglecting to sign the form. Both the buyer and seller must sign to validate the transaction.
Using incorrect payment methods or not specifying how payment will be made. Clarity on payment can prevent disputes.
Not keeping a copy of the completed form. Both parties should retain a copy for their records.
Failing to check for errors after filling out the form. Review the document carefully to ensure all information is accurate.

The Florida Golf Cart Bill of Sale form is similar to a Vehicle Bill of Sale. Both documents serve as proof of transfer of ownership for a motorized vehicle. They include details such as the buyer's and seller's names, addresses, and the vehicle identification number (VIN). A Vehicle Bill of Sale is often used for cars, trucks, and motorcycles, ensuring that both parties have a record of the transaction. This document can also be important for tax purposes and vehicle registration.
Another document that resembles the Golf Cart Bill of Sale is the Boat Bill of Sale. Like the Golf Cart Bill of Sale, this document confirms the sale of a watercraft. It typically includes information about the boat's make, model, and hull identification number (HIN). Both forms serve to protect the buyer and seller by providing a clear record of the transaction, which can be useful for future registrations or ownership disputes.
The Motorcycle Bill of Sale is also comparable to the Golf Cart Bill of Sale. This document outlines the sale of a motorcycle and includes similar details, such as the buyer's and seller's information, the motorcycle's VIN, and the sale price. Both documents serve to establish ownership and can be used for registration with the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V) in Florida.
